Following the recent fire caused by an electric vehicle in Incheon, there is increasing demand for strengthening countermeasures against related accidents.

According to the National Fire Agency on August 4, electric vehicle fires are also on the rise due to the recent development of electric vehicle supply. A total of 160 electric vehicle fires occurred nationwide in South Korea in the six years from 2018 to 2023. In particular, the number of electric vehicle fires in underground parking lots of multi-use facilities, including apartments, increased from 0 in 2018 to 10 last year.

On August 1, at 6:15 am, a Mercedes-Benz electric car caught fire in the basement of an apartment building in Cheongna-dong, Seo-gu, Incheon, and was extinguished in 8 hours and 20 minutes. Immediately after the fire, hundreds of residents fled due to toxic gases, causing chaos at the scene, and it was estimated that about 70 vehicles in the parking lot were damaged at that time.

Camera footage from the scene shocked the internet when smoke began to billow from the back of a white Mercedes-Benz vehicle in an underground parking lot and then exploded, and flames spread.

Experts say avoiding overcharging is necessary to prevent fires in electric vehicles.

Lee Kwang-beom, former vice president of the Korea Institute for Automotive Safety and Research, said in an interview, "The fast charger stops charging at about 80% of the state of charge (SOC) because of the limited amount of charging, but the slow charger charges up to 100% of the state of charge (SOC) because there is no limit on the amount of charging," adding, "We need to prevent overcharging of electric vehicles by limiting the amount of charging for slow chargers located in underground parking lots."



Kim Dae-pil, an automotive professor at Daelim University, also told MBN Newswide that the reason for the electric vehicle fire was "the charging facility issue has little to do with the electric vehicle fire." There are many cases where an electric vehicle is overcharged and catches fire hours later. In other words, overcharging leads to battery damage that can result in a fire even hours after the power supply has run out.

Once an electric vehicle catches fire, it is much more difficult to extinguish the fire than a conventional internal combustion engine vehicle. Lithium batteries are difficult to extinguish with general powder fire extinguishers because they generate "thermal runaway", which creates even more heat when they catch fire. It only takes a minute or two to reach a thermal runaway situation. In particular, a fire in a closed underground parking lot can lead to a major disaster.

According to Hyundai Motor's safety manual, it is recommended to cool with at least 10 tons of water until the fire engine arrives, but this is practically impossible.
